I think also Google as a whole has pretty good diversity. But Cloud customers demanded regions in big population centers and smaller countries where Google traditionally avoided due to cost reasons. This lead to less redundant sites that were often owned and/or operated by third parties. So in the US and Europe you can probably trust GCP zones quite literally. But other regions (I have heard lots of rumours in the APAC) they may not be quite as diverse as they appear.
